Elaine was a wonderful farm wife, milking cows by hand, crating sows, driving a two row corn picker, then two and four row combines. She disked about 1000 acres every spring the past several years of farming, and she rode horses with Don, too! She was a member of the Ponca Evangelical Free Church, where she served faithfully, and the Gideons, where she helped to distribute free Bibles for many years She was a loving wife and mother. She was very helpful, organized and neighborly. She enjoyed gardening and canning, and her flowers. She loved this time of the year, because she loved making things for Christmas. She was an excellent seamstress, crocheted afghans and baked all kinds of Christmas goodies to eat and share. She loved the Christmas season most because that's when she celebrated her Savior's birth.
